Go soak a CD in water, Wipe it all off and wait a few minutes then try it out. I bet you it works fine. The only part that gets read on a CD is the bottom surface it its totally enclosed in plastic.

For toothpaste, you take the toothpaste and a cloth and rub it over the disc. Then, you take another cloth/towel and pour some water onto it and clean off the disc. After that, dry the disc and it should work.
